How Cumbia Took Over

1. The Beat’s Irresistible: Can’t help but move when those congas and güiras start playing—a vibe too catchy to ignore in the cumbia rhythms in international music scene.

2. Cultural Mixture: Cumbia is a blend, pulling from African, Indigenous, and European sounds—making it universally appealing.

3. Adaptability: DJs and producers love cumbia for its flexibility—it meshes well with reggaeton, hip-hop, and even electronic music.

4. Festival Favorite: Major music festivals are bringing in cumbia acts to lure in global audiences. It’s all part of the cumbia rhythms in international music movement.

5. Social Media Influence: TikTok and Instagram have spiked interest in cumbia, with dance challenges making it go viral!
